Neil Donaldson elected President of TTF. Mark Plews elected Treasurer.

Neil Donaldson, Chairman of Scottish timber company James Donaldson & Sons Ltd, was this week elected President of the Timber Trade Federation at the organisation’s London AGM.

Donaldson, 50, is currently head of the Scottish Timber Trade Association as well as holding a number of Board positions including the Centre for Timber Engineering at Napier University in Edinburgh.

Following his election, Donaldson said:

‘I am delighted and honoured to be taking on this role at such an important time for the Federation and look forward to working with the Directors of the Federation and the staff at Clareville House. The opportunities for wood have arguably never been greater. With a strong TTF leading the industry we will be able to deliver better member services and more effective lobbying to ensure we grow the use of wood and wood products.’

He added:

‘I would like to pay tribute to the excellent work of my predecessor John Tong who committed an extraordinary amount of time to the Federation both as President and Vice-President. He without doubt transformed the Federation into a body that is every day growing in influence and effectiveness.’

The Wednesday meeting also elected Mark Plews as Treasurer. Plews, 43, is Chairman and Managing Director of UCM Timber plc and replaces Charles Sherborne of Sydenhams who has stepped down after 5 years in the role.
